Key Features of Modern Aged Care
Modern aged care residences have evolved significantly, focusing on holistic well-being that goes beyond basic medical needs. Based on leading facilities in the region, here are the core components you should look for:
24/7 Clinical Care: Access to registered nurses around the clock for safety and complex health management.
Specialised Dementia Support: Secure, purpose-built communities with tailored programs for residents with memory loss conditions.
Engaging Lifestyle Programs: Diverse daily activities, from arts and crafts to bus trips and social events, designed to stimulate the mind and body.
Nutritious Dining: Chef-prepared meals using fresh ingredients, with varied menus to suit different tastes and dietary needs.
Thoughtful Design: Bright, homelike environments with gardens, communal lounges, and safe, accessible spaces that promote social connection.

Making the Right Choice: A Step-by-Step Guide
Finding the right aged care home involves careful planning. Here is a simplified process to get started:
Assessment: Contact My Aged Care (1800 200 422) to arrange an ACAT assessment, which determines your care needs and eligibility for government funding.
Research & Tours: Shortlist homes that match your care needs, location preference, and budget. Always book a tour to experience the community firsthand.
Financial Planning: Understand the costs, which may include a refundable accommodation deposit (RAD), daily care fees, and means-tested fees. Seeking independent financial advice is highly recommended.
Application & Move: Once you choose a home, work with their admissions team to complete paperwork. A good facility will then help you settle in smoothly.
